Patrick Rail
ContactJuly 2024: Patrick Rail is no longer with the company.
Patrick Rail joined the 愛污传媒鈥 national digital team in 2017 and has covered multiple elections, federal budgets, the funeral of Queen Elizabeth II, Canada's housing market and the COVID-19 pandemic. Based out of Toronto, he specializes in topics focused on Canadian politics and the economy.
Patrick has a bachelor's degree in History and Sociology from the University of Ottawa as well as an advanced diploma in journalism from Centennial College. Prior to 愛污传媒, Patrick worked on the business desk at the CBC and with the digital desk at The Canadian Press. Patrick is an experienced cook and has spent time backpacking across Australia, where he discovered a love for scuba diving.
